Well the minimum weather for VFR(Visual Flight Rules) which you will do most of your training in differs according to the airspace your flying in. For example if your in Cork- Class C you need 5Km vis and 1500 Feet cloud base. However most schools would not take you up in that, its a waste of your time and money. Wind is another story, anything above 20 knots and your pushing it. Even then when you start your instrument rating even though you can legally fly with a 200 foot cloudbase on a ILS it's not a good idea, if you have an engine failure you need to be able to glide to a field and the wind can mess up holding patterns etc. Also there is roughly half the year not flyable in Ireland.

So basically in Ireland you need lots of patience and will power. It is tough work and some days you wish you never started! Don't see how you are going to get it done in 18 months, took me that to get my PPL(partime). Took me 5 months to get MEP,CPL and MEIR(fulltime). Forgot to mention it took 6 months to do the most "fun" part the ATPL written exams.
